Added mDNS sourceS update regression tests:

- added source_check_mdns_browser_update test to verify mDNS update notification for a single source
- added add_remove_check_mdns_browser_update_all test to verify mDNS update notifications for all 64 sources
- additional fixes and minor changes to the test suite
